Known Vulnerabilities for Simple Link Directory Pro by QuantumCloud

Listed below are 6 of the newest known vulnerabilities associated with "Simple Link Directory Pro" by "QuantumCloud".

These CVEs are retrieved based on exact matches on listed software, hardware, and vendor information (CPE data) as well as a keyword search to ensure the newest vulnerabilities with no officially listed software information are still displayed.

Data on known vulnerable versions is also displayed based on information from known CPEs
